Tentative Itinerary for May 18-June 11, 2004.
*
Daily activities, transfers, field trips &
accommodations are listed in the calendar below. There are also
contact addresses & phone numbers to be shared with your
families.
*
In
Ireland
most of
our dinners are pre-paid. We’ll make our own breakfasts
while in Sligo’s “Yeats Village” apartments, taking advantage of kitchen
facilities.
*
Breakfast Sessions
will start most of our mornings. Be ready to hear briefings about a day’s
activities before we depart. I’ll offer lectures about what you are going
to see/read about on a given day--and why it matters J
Throughout the entire Program you are expected to take notes & write in
your travel logs—your notes will come in handy when you work on your final
project, “travel-slide portfolio” web site.
Since you will receive CDs
with poetry of W. B. Yeats, I expect you to be familiar with those
poems that feature sites from around Sligo & Galway.
In Dublin, we‘ll
visit James Joyce Centre & historical sites related to Yeats & other
writers. My lectures on Yeats, Joyce, & Irish history should help
with
your final projects.
*
In
Italy
our
breakfasts are pre-paid, but we’ll be on our own for lunches &
dinners, enjoying some reasonably-priced restaurants.
*
Admissions to all attractions and museums in Ireland (& most sites
in Italy) are pre-paid.
*
Our potential field trips in Italy are not covered: I will try to book
them through Hotel Patrizia on site, so please be prepared to have 60
euros available for the (optional) Siena/San Gimignano Day Tour, and/or 40
euros for the (optional) Arezzo Trip. If bookings for those Tours are not
available, we will enjoy Florence.
